HDS Capital

HDS Capital runs a dual early-stage venture and succession investment strategy from New York, targeting startup formations and business transitions.

HDS Capital logo

HDS Capital

HDS Capital was established as a private equity manager in New York, structuring its mandate around two distinct origination channels: early-stage venture investing and succession situations in founder-led companies. The firm's website identifies its strategy as spanning startup formation, early-stage equity, and succession-driven transactions — a combination that covers both greenfield technology risk and mature business transitions. The investment strategy spans venture and succession verticals where HDS Capital participates through direct equity placements. Its early-stage focus extends to general venture and startup formation, targeting companies at inception through early commercial traction. The succession practice addresses ownership transitions in private operating businesses, often involving management buyouts or structured recapitalizations. The firm pursues investments across multiple US regions from its New York base. Detailed operational metrics for HDS Capital — including team size, aggregate deployment, and assets under management — remain undisclosed in public filings. The firm maintains limited visibility into its internal organization or investor base through standard data sources. No recent institutional announcements, regulatory filings, or partnership disclosures have surfaced to clarify current staffing or capital formation activity. HDS Capital's structural profile departs from conventional venture firms by explicitly codifying succession investing alongside early-stage venture within a single platform. This architecture bridges startup origination with generational business transfers — a pairing that is operationally uncommon and creates parallel sourcing pathways. The absence of third-party data amplifies the opacity of this hybrid model, leaving the firm's governance and succession planning for its own principal(s) unverifiable through public channels.
